VAPING

The most common misconception about vaping is that it's "safer" than smoking cigarettes. In reality, it's just as if not more dangerous to the health and well-being of youth. Since e-liquid (the substance that is converted to vapor and inhaled) comes in a variety of pleasurable flavors like bubblegum, fruit, candy, and more, it's much faster to become addicted due to the better taste. Additionally, the smell of vapor is often more pleasant and vaping devices (aka "mods") are designed to be long-lasting and easy to carry, which encourages more frequent, rapid "chain vaping" that can be done indoors and out, on-demand, without having to pause for a "smoke break".
